Account Executive
First, I had a coffee chat with the CEO. Then, a formal interview with the Head of Sales. After that, I presented my 30/60/90 day plan. This presentation was a group interview that also served as an in-person stage, with sales, CS, product, and exec team members present. Finally, I interviewed with my sales peers before receiving an offer.
- Can you present your 30/60/90 day plan?

Account Executive
Started with a recruiter call, Judi, who was great and really got to know me and explain the role. She gave me pointers on how to prep for the next two interviews. Then I had a call with the hiring manager, which went well, and they advanced me to the final stage: a panel interview. The panel asked me to demo my current product and talk about the specific customer personas I was targeting. After they agreed, Judi got back in touch to make an offer.
